East Rand Palliative Care gears up for annual Toy Fair

Take the stress out of Christmas shopping and support a worthy cause.

Their eyes are shimmering and their wheels are ready to roll. Yip, the budget-beating stock for East Rand Palliative Care’s (ERPC) eighth annual Toy Fair is being unpacked, ready to make the festive dreams of boys and girls across the city come true.

Carol Simoni has been tinkering in her workshop, breathing new life into donated pre-loved toys which will go on sale, between 09:00 to 12:00 on November 8.

The aim of the event is to raise much-needed funds for the home-based care organisation, formerly known as Hospice East Rand, while affording parents, grannies, aunties and uncles the opportunity to buy bargain priced toys for little ones anxiously waiting for Santa Claus’ arrival.

The sale will take place in the ERPC hall at 218, for more information call ERPC on 011 422 1531/2.
